What Platelets Are and also Why They Matter
Platelets, or thrombocytes, are small, disc-shaped cell fragments stemmed from megakaryocytes in the bone tissue bottom. Unlike red or white cell, they carry out certainly not possess a nucleus. Their main role is to sustain hemostasis– the method that quits blood loss.
When a capillary is injured or hurt, platelets rapidly comply with the broken internet site, come to be triggered, and also aggregate to develop a brief “connect.” This plug is actually later maintained through fibrin in the course of coagulation. Just How Platelet Clumps Show Up Under the Microscopic lense
Platelet clumping is commonly monitored in peripheral blood smears tarnished with Wright-Giemsa or identical stains. As opposed to being actually uniformly dispersed, platelets appear as:
Heavy accumulations of several platelets
Irregular collections along the edges of the smear
Collections around white blood cells or debris
At times, huge clusters that resemble a single leukocyte or even foreign component
These sets can easily differ from small teams of a handful of platelets to big accumulations that substantially misshape automated platelet matters.
In many cases, platelet clusters are first felt when an automated hematology analyzer reports an extraordinarily low platelet count (thrombocytopenia), but hands-on smear testimonial reveals visually normal or perhaps plentiful platelets.
Root Causes Of Platelet Clumping
Platelet aggregation monitored under the microscope may occur coming from both in vitro (outside the physical body) and in vivo (inside the body) leads to. Nonetheless, most typically it is actually an artefact of blood stream compilation or even managing.
1. EDTA-Dependent Pseudothrombocytopenia
Some of the best popular sources is actually EDTA-induced platelet clumping. Ethylenediaminetetraacetic acid (EDTA) is an anticoagulant made use of in blood compilation pipes. In some individuals, EDTA changes platelet surface area healthy proteins, exposing antigens that create platelets to unite.
This health condition carries out not demonstrate correct health condition but may cause incorrectly reduced platelet trust automated makers.
2. Improper Example Handling
Postponed smear planning, extreme frustration, or even wrong storing temperature levels can easily market platelet account activation as well as gathering.
3. Cold Agglutinins and Temperature Level Results
In unusual scenarios, direct exposure of blood samples to reduced temps can induce platelet or protein interactions that market concentration.
4. Accurate Pathological Sources
Less often, platelet clumping might reflect true physical procedures, like:
Serious inflammatory states
Disseminated intravascular coagulation (DIC).
Myeloproliferative conditions.
Nevertheless, in these health conditions, stumbling is actually typically accompanied by various other uncommon hematologic lookings for.

Tiny Acknowledgment and also Laboratory Techniques.
Lab experts utilize several methods to affirm platelet clumping:.
Tangential Blood Smear Customer Review.
A skilled engineer checks out tarnished blood stream movies under higher magnifying (typically 1000x along with oil engagement). This remains the gold requirement for discovering globs.
Repeat Testing with Substitute Anticoagulants.
If EDTA-induced clumping is actually assumed, blood might be actually remembered utilizing salt citrate or even heparin cylinders to find out whether platelet awaits stabilize.
Guidebook Platelet Estimate.
Instead of relying entirely on automated matters, platelets are estimated visually by reviewing them to red blood cells in specified microscopic lense areas.
Automated Analyzer Banners.
Modern hematology analyzers commonly flag “platelet aggregation assumed,” prompting manual evaluation.
Organic Understanding: What Clumping Discloses Concerning Platelets.
Beyond laboratory artefacts, platelet clumping supplies understanding in to platelet biology. Platelets are naturally sticky cells made to aggregate quickly when triggered. The reality that they occasionally aggregate outside the body highlights their level of sensitivity to ecological changes.
This level of sensitivity is resolved through area receptors like glycoprotein IIb/IIIa, which ties fibrinogen throughout aggregation. When these receptors are actually left open or changed throughout blood stream assortment, casual concentration can easily take place also without vascular trauma.
Hence, platelet globs under the microscope serve as a pointer of how conveniently the hemostatic body can be caused.
Differentiating Artefact from Ailment.
A vital skill in hematology is actually comparing accurate thrombocytopenia as well as pseudothrombocytopenia. The visibility of platelet clusters is a primary hint pointing toward the last.
Functions proposing an artefact consist of:.
Ordinary person past without blood loss indicators.
Platelet clumps found merely in EDTA tubes.
Normal platelet count in citrate or heparin samples.
Or else regular blood stream anatomy.
Conversely, correct pathological thrombocytopenia typically shows:.
No stumbling artefact.
Extraordinarily reduced platelet amounts across all samples.
Extra irregularities in red or even white cell.
